What is a PVDF Aluminum Composite Panel?


A PVDF aluminum composite panels, which is known as an ACP, is a sandwich panel consisting of two aluminum sheets bonded to a non-aluminum core, usually made from polyethylene (PE) or mineral-filled fire-retardant core (FR). The aluminum composite panel is then coated with a fluorocarbon resin that is commonly known as Polyvinylidene fluoride or PVDF.


What is PVDF Coating?


PVDF coating is a specialty coating made from a combination of Polyvinylidene fluoride and resin. The coating is used as a protective coating in the building and construction industry, to protect structures such as aluminum composite panels from weather elements. PVDF coating is known for its superior durability, resistance, and high-performance properties, making it the ideal choice for exterior coatings.


Benefits of PVDF Aluminum Composite Panel Coatings


There are numerous benefits to using PVDF aluminum composite panel coatings. Some of the benefits include:



1. Durability: PVDF coating has excellent resistance to impact, scratches, heat, and discoloration under UV rays. It can last many years without fading or losing its luster, making it an ideal choice for exterior use.


2. Weather Resistance: PVDF coatings are ideal for areas with harsh environmental conditions since they have excellent resistance to weathering, corrosion, and alkali resistance.


3. Chemical Resistance: PVDF coatings have high chemical resistance to solvents, acids, and alkaline solutions.


4. Fire-Safe: PVDF coating is classified as a Class B1 fire-resistance material, which means it has low flammability and is self-extinguishing.


5. Eco-Friendly: PVDF coatings are environmentally friendly and do not release any harmful fumes during application or exposure to extreme temperatures.


Application of PVDF Aluminum Composite Panel Coatings


The application process for PVDF aluminum composite panel coatings involves the following steps:


1. Surface Preparation: The surface of the aluminum composite panel is cleaned to remove any dirt, dust, or debris. This is to ensure that the adhesive and coating adhere correctly.


2. Primer Coating: A primer coat is applied to improve the adhesion of the PVDF coating and the ACP.


3. Base Coat Application: The base coat is applied on top of the primer coat. This coat provides the color and aesthetic appearance of the PVDF coating.


4. Clear Coat Application: Finally, a clear coat is applied to seal and protect the base coat from damage such as fading, discoloration, or chalking.


PVDF Aluminum Composite Panel Coatings Maintenance


To ensure the PVDF aluminum composite panel coatings last for many years, proper care and maintenance should be carried out. Here are some maintenance practices that should be observed:



1. Regular Cleaning: Clean the surface of the aluminum composite panel regularly using a soft brush, mild detergent, and warm water.


2. Protect It: It would be best to avoid hitting the aluminum composite panel with sharp or hard objects to prevent scratching or damages.


3. Repainting: You can repaint the PVDF coating if it becomes faded or stained. However, it is always best to consult a professional to avoid damaging the coating.


4. Avoid Using Harsh Cleaning Products: Do not use harsh chemicals or abrasive cleaners that can damage the PVDF coating.
